Tennessee Colleges Ranked by Highest GPA

List of Colleges by GPA

Below is a list of the 50 colleges in Tennessee with the highest average high school GPA for incoming freshmen. Rhodes College tops the list with an average reported GPA of 3.99. Note that not all colleges report GPA for their incoming class. Those with asterisk(*) denote a predicted GPA by the CollegeSimply AI algorithm.
